DESCRIPTION
Fitted on a wide range of late-model Volkswagen and Audi vehicles, including Golf Mk6 and Mk7, Caddy, Eos, and Audi A3 and Q2 variants. Whether you’re driving a turbocharged petrol hatchback or a diesel wagon, these Zimmermann rotors offer dependable braking performance, factory-correct fitment, and the corrosion resistance you’d expect from a premium German-made rotor.
Zimmermann’s high-carbon castings provide improved heat tolerance and reduced risk of warping over time, while their coat-Z anti-corrosion coating keeps the hubs and outer edges looking clean behind your wheels. The machining and balancing is spot-on, which means quiet, vibration-free braking with no need for modification or bedding-in issues.
These rotors are a direct-fit replacement for the original rear discs. Rear rotors are often overlooked but play a crucial role in brake balance and system stability, especially on newer vehicles with electronic brake bias. Replacing them with quality parts like these ensures quiet, even braking and long rotor life.
